Led by Lionel Scaloni, the Argentina national football team is all set to make back-to-back appearances in the FIFA World Cup 2026 final. They will be battling it out against the Spanish national football team at MetLife Stadium in New Jersey, USA.

La Albiceleste have been in flying form at the mega competition. They won the prestigious title in 2022 after taking down France in what was a thrilling grand finale. As they battle it out against La Roja, Lionel Messi and company must be aware of every threat their opponents can pose to them. At the FIFA World Cup 2026 final, there is going to be no margin for error.

The Argentina national football team conceded first against England and made a comeback in the final moments of the game. Their defence has to be tight and the slightest of mistakes can turn out to be a lethal one for them. Lionel Scaloni’s men have shown that they are capable of staging comebacks. Against Spain, they will be looking to score first and with their current lineup, the three-time world champions are more than capable.

Argentina’s lineup for the World Cup final against Spain

Argentina XI (4-4-2): Emiliano Martínez (GK); Gonzalo Montiel, Cristian Romero, Lisandro Martinez, Nicolas Tagliafico; Rodrigo De Paul, Enzo Fernandez Alexis Mac Allister, Nicolas Gonzalez; Lionel Messi, Julian Alvarez

Substitutes: Geronimo Rulli (GK), Juan Musso (GK), Nahuel Molina, Facundo Medina, Thiago Almada, Nicolas Otamendi, Giovani Lo Celso, Exequiel Palacios, Valentin Barco, Lautaro Martinez, Nicolas Paz, Giuliano Simeone, Jose Manuel Lopez, Marcos Senesi, Leandro Paredes

Thoughts on the lineup

Lionel Messi is all set to don the captain’s armband for the Argentina national football team at the FIFA World Cup final once again. He will be accompanied by Julian Alvarez in the final third.

Lionel Scaloni has been successful with his approach of four midfielders. Rodrigo De Paul, Enzo Fernandez Alexis Mac Allister and Nicolas Gonzalez are going to play an important role in controlling the tempo.

Once again in the backline, Gonzalo Montiel, Cristian Romero, Lisandro Martinez and Nicolas Tagliafico are going to play an important role. They must not allow the Spaniards to exploit the spaces in the final third. Emiliano Martínez is all set to be the first-choice goalkeeper.
